Palawan Fruit Bat vs Tantalus Monkey
Acerodon leucotis compared with Chlorocebus tantalus
Key Differences
- Palawan Fruit Bat is Vulnerable while Tantalus Monkey is Least Concern.
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Palawan Fruit Bat | Tantalus Monkey |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(Chordates)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class same | Mammalia (Mammals) | Mammalia (Mammals) |
| Order | Chiroptera (Bats) | Primates (Primates) |
| Family | Pteropodidae (Fruit Bats) | Cercopithecidae (Old World Monkeys) |
| Genus | Acerodon | Chlorocebus |
| Species | Acerodon leucotis | Chlorocebus tantalus |
Evolutionary Relationship
Palawan Fruit Bat and Tantalus Monkey share a common ancestor at the Class level: Mammalia. (Mammals)
